A loose tooth dentist focuses on stabilizing teeth that have become mobile due to gum disease, trauma, or bone loss. If a tooth feels wiggly, you need an exam immediately to check the underlying support structure. We determine if the tooth can be saved or if other intervention is necessary. How do dentists in Urban Honolulu handle receding gums?

Dentists in Urban Honolulu treat receding gums by first diagnosing the underlying cause. This could be gum disease, over-brushing, or genetic factors. Treatment might involve deep cleaning, gum grafting, or recommending specific oral hygiene practices. Addressing receding gums early is vital for preserving tooth health. What is the difference between a general dentist and a cosmetic dentist in Urban Honolulu?

A general dentist in Urban Honolulu focuses on overall oral health, including preventive care and treating common dental issues. A cosmetic dentist, while also skilled in general dentistry, specializes in enhancing the appearance of your smile. This can involve procedures like teeth whitening, veneers, and bonding.
